You need to double check on the title of the car to ensure that it is clean. If the car has been in accidents it might be salvaged. This could cost you a lot of money to repair and you do not want to spend more than you have to. Look for cars with clean titles and make sure the actual owner holds the title. The last thing you want to do is buy a stolen vehicle and take the fall for it.
Once you have found the right car with the right title, you should look over the actual condition of the used car. Some cars might look great on the outside, but you might drive away with a car full of problems. Ask the seller about oil changes and different issues that have come up in the past. This will give you a great inside look into your prospective car.
Take a closer look at the battery inside the car. If the battery is old, you might need to spend the extra money to buy a new one. Take the time to ensure that you are buying a used car that has a brand new or even relatively new battery. This will help to keep your costs down to a minimum.
If the car leaks oil or any other fluids, you do have an issue on your hand. Take the time to ask the seller about any cracks in the hoses or the fluid containers so you do not have to replace them yourself. When ignored, these leaks can create a number of costly issues that you might not be able to afford.
Look over the tires to find out how much more mileage you can get from them. Tires can easily run you over $300 per set so you should ensure that you buy a used car with tires that are relatively new. If the tread is worn down, you could be risking flat tires and even more expenses you do not want to have to pay.
Do not buy a used car until you take it out for a test drive. This will ensure that you have a car that drives and runs well. You have no telling what the car will sound like until you take the time to turn it on and listen to it run. Once you start driving, you will also get a good idea about the way the car handles and how comfortable you feel driving it around town.
